Chengxiang Li updated HIVE-7799:
--------------------------------
Attachment: HIVE-7799.2-spark.patch
Process all inputs and stored output rows in RowContainer and then read from it
is not very performance efficient. We could just use a queue to store output
rows as ResultIterator only process next record while get next output row.

> Basically, the cause is that RowContrainer is misused(it's not allowed to
> write once someone read row from it), i'm trying to figure out whether it's a
> hive issue or just in hive on spark mode.
